Pro Reviews: Sing Song [BRC]

  • All Music Guide

    The magical indie pop of Sing Song is a delightful introduction to the Little Ones. The California collective joins David Newton of the Mighty Lemon Drops to coproduce the EP, and songs such as the handclaphappy "Let Them Ring the Bells" and jamboreelike "Cha Cha Cha" showcase the band's long suit of simplicity. "Hey MJ" echoes the chiming guitars of the Trash Can Sinatras' "Killing the Cabinet" for another EP standout. While they don't venture too far away from the common text of indie rock, the Little Ones are onto something good here. It's their goodnatured modesty in song and earnest efforts in craft that make Sing Song the hidden treasure that it is, and those who worship Clap Your Hands Say Yeah, the Shins, Arcade Fire, and Neutral Milk Hotel should embrace these six lovely tidings. The jaunty guitardriven "Heavy Heart Brigade" says it all: "We sought our future in rock roll/Now we are locked outside its door/Are we ever gonna figure it out?" Biography

The Little Ones

The summery sounds of the Little Ones is comprised by Ian Moreno, Edward Nolan Reyes, Brian Reyes, Lee Ladouceur, and Greg Meyer. Coming together in Los Angeles in early 2006, the Little Ones wear their influences (the Beach Boys, the Zombies) on their sleeves while composing some of the brightest indie rock of the new millennium.
